Quoting: GMRyan
Factor in that Eichel wants out of Buffalo


1- being upset about losing, doesn’t necessarily equal “wanting out”

2- even if he did “want out” the Sabres have him under contract for 5 more years, so they don’t HAVE to trade him until they get a deal they really like

3- if the Sabres do decide to trade him, they’ll get a TON in return. Players like Eichel are rarely traded, and there would be MANY, MANY teams that would be bidding on him.
And if u really wanna get him, you’re gonna have to BEAT all those other offers

You’ve erased the trade, so idk what you had?
But this is what i think it would take:
-start with what u think would be a “fair” trade
-now add another very good piece bc there’s no way the Sabres would move him unless it was an overpayment
-then add (AT LEAST) another very good piece bc you’re gonna have to outbid all the teams trying to get him

So where does that get you?
I’d say it would be minimum or the equivalent value of FIVE 1st round picks... at least
